Create a package.json file. Let's install express and nodmon, express will be used to create the server while nodmon will help us to keep track of changes to our application by watching changed files and automatically restart the server. npm install --save-dev nodemon. npm install express --save. On successful installation, your package.json file will be modified to have the two newly.
Line number 27 is converting the user information in JSON format. Handling GET Requests in Express. In order to see the Node.js Express REST API GET method in action, do the following: Open up the node.js command prompt from your start menu. Type node and then the path where your node.js server is, followed by the server file name.
Routes. In order to implement our form handling code, we will need two routes that have the same URL pattern. The first (GET) route is used to display a new empty form for creating the object.The second route (POST) is used for validating data entered by the user, and then saving the information and redirecting to the detail page (if the data is valid) or redisplaying the form with errors (if.
In this tutorial, we’ll learn how to develop a RESTful CRUD (Create, Retrieve, Update, Delete) API with Node.js, Express, and MySQL database.
Express is a NodeJS web framework which provides lot of features like routing,rendering,rest control methods. Here I will cover most important points before building my simple application. The following points are :-Directory structure. Creating and installing dependencies (such as MySQL, Express) Configuration of Express server.
In this article, we are going to create a Web API with the help of node.js, Express, and MySQL. Web API is an application which serves HTTP based requests by different applications on different platforms, such as web, Windows, and mobile.
NodeJs Express Basics! YAY Welp, I'm back! posting again, this time, I have got some web server basics. Even if you already know what Express is and how to use it, read along and maybe learn something! Onto The Basics! Installing! First off, after creating your repl, you will want to install Express, if you create an Express repl, it will already be installed with a template. Otherwise, if you.
Express and Fastify. Another impressive feature of NestJS is that it can run on top of Express or Fastify frameworks, and you don't have to change your API's code for this. If you want to access.
In this Node.js and Express tutorial, you'll learn how to build REST API with Node.js and Express. What is REST API? REST or RESTful stands for REpresentational State Transfer, it is an application program interface (API) that makes use of the HTTP requests to GET, PUT, POST and DELETE the data over WWW. Creating a Nodejs server with Express.
Introduction. Sequelize is a popular ORM created for Node.js, and in this tutorial we'll be using it to build a CRUD API to manage notes. Interacting with databases is a common task for backend applications. This was typically done via raw SQL queries, which can be difficult to construct, especially for those new to SQL or databases in general.
Returns JSON Server router. Deployment. You can deploy JSON Server. For example, JSONPlaceholder is an online fake API powered by JSON Server and running on Heroku. Links Video. Creating Demo APIs with json-server on egghead.io; Articles. Node Module Of The Week - json-server; Mock up your REST API with JSON Server.
The description property. The description property of a package.json file is a string that contains a human-readable description about the module - basically, it's the module developer's chance to quickly let users know what exactly a module does. The description property is frequently indexed by search tools like npm search and the npm CLI search tool to help find relevant packages based on a.
Make sure nodejs, npm, and the 'express-generator' packages have been installed on the system. And you will get the simple nodejs express app on the 'hakase-app' directory. Next, we will build our custom docker image for the 'hakase-app' nodejs application.
To handle HTTP POST request in Express.js version 4 and above, you need to install middleware module called body-parser. The middleware was a part of Express.js earlier but now you have to install it separately. This body-parser module parses the JSON, buffer, string and url encoded data submitted using HTTP POST request. Install body-parser.
As req.body’s shape is based on user-controlled input, all properties and values in this object are untrusted and should be validated before trusting.For example, req.body.foo.toString() may fail in multiple ways, for example foo may not be there or may not be a string, and toString may not be a function and instead a string or other user-input.Creating an API with NodeJS, expressjs, NeDB and MongoDB. February 09, 2015. Being so interested in React, I wanted to create something useful, not just a Hello World, but something that depends on an API, with data.I had a little project that would be to scrape data from a website every day, and render some tables and graph from them.After you create the awsnodesample project directory, you create and add a package.json file for holding the metadata for your Node.js project. For details about using package.json in a Node.js project, see What is the file package.json.